Transaction 5766f883bf219f19b27310c527f713c55cc3c175873e2d94a033594b39177958
2 Input
2 Outputs
- 5766f883bf219f19b27310c527f713c55cc3c175873e2d94a033594b39177958:0
- 5766f883bf219f19b27310c527f713c55cc3c175873e2d94a033594b39177958:1
value 301863
address 13Z4TZQx18YScebkLsDLfFYdLXP6jmZSDV
value 1570000
address 37jQWq5kMPyfQhiu9gvKk6BCjgm5c5STTH